Video Summary:

The video features a detailed discussion about the current political and economic situation in Iraq, particularly focusing on the ongoing developments surrounding the Iraqi government formation, the role of former Prime Minister Nouri al-Maliki, and the implications for Iraq’s monetary reform and stability. The presenter, Frank, begins with a Christian prayer emphasizing faith and resilience, then transitions into the core topic: the volatile state of Iraq’s leadership and its impact on investors and citizens alike. The central theme is the political struggle for power, especially the contentious attempt by Maliki to regain the prime ministership amidst widespread opposition from both Iraqi citizens and the international community, particularly the United States.

Frank explains that Maliki’s potential return threatens Iraq’s monetary reform and economic stability because he is widely seen as c-----t and aligned with Iranian interests, which could undermine Iraq’s sovereignty and cause investor withdrawal. The video highlights the United States’ firm stance against Maliki’s return, warning against an Iran-aligned government and supporting the current leadership under Prime Minister Mohammed Shia al-Sudani. The political dynamics include negotiations, militia disarmament talks, and fears of increased sectarian conflict if Maliki returns to power.

Further, Frank shares reports on the US troop withdrawal from Iraq, clarifying that the US military presence, although reduced, remains strategically positioned to support stability. The video also discusses the economic benefits of security for Iraq and the significance of ongoing monetary reform efforts, which are progressing under Sudani’s government. Frank reassures investors that the reform is advancing and that the US’s involvement is key to maintaining stability and security.
